IPL (Intense Pulsed Light) and diode laser hair removal machines are two different technologies, and it's important to differentiate between them. However, since you asked about IPL diode laser hair removal machine, I'll provide information on both IPL and diode laser technologies.
1. **IPL (Intense Pulsed Light) Hair Removal:**
- **Function:** IPL uses a broad spectrum of light to target
melanin (pigment) in the hair follicles. The light energy is
absorbed by the melanin, which then converts to heat. This heat
damages the hair follicles, inhibiting their ability to grow hair.
- **Versatility:** IPL devices can be versatile and used for
various skin treatments, not just hair removal. They can target
pigment irregularities, such as sunspots and freckles, as well as
address issues like redness caused by broken capillaries.
2. **Diode Laser Hair Removal:**
- **Function:** Diode lasers emit a single, concentrated wavelength
of light that is selectively absorbed by the melanin in the hair
follicle. The absorbed light energy is converted into heat,
damaging the follicle and inhibiting hair growth.
- **Precision:** Diode lasers are known for their precision in
targeting hair follicles while minimizing damage to surrounding
skin. They are often considered effective for people with darker
skin tones because the focused wavelength reduces the risk of
affecting the surrounding skin.

1) What is the difference between DPL and IPL?
DPL uses more precise narrow-spectrum light for skin rejuvenation
treatment, and the photothermal selectivity is greatly improved.
Compared with traditional photorejuvenation, the main feature of
DPL is precision. The treatment cycle can be greatly shortened.
Traditional photons are originally composed of light of multiple
wavelengths, generally in the 500-1200nm band. The energy of these
lights cannot be concentrated, and the effect will be greatly
weakened. The DPL band is between 500-600 nm, and the energy is
concentrated, so the effect will be greatly improved.
